Ancient fire pits were sometimes constructed in the ground, within caves, or at the middle of a hut or dwelling. Evidence of ancient, man-made flames exists on all five inhabited continents. The disadvantage of premature indoor fire pits was that they produced toxic and/or annoying smoke within the dwelling.Fire pits developed into raised hearths in structures, but ventilation smoke relied on open windows or holes in roofs. The great hall typically had a centrally situated hearth, where an open flame burned with all the smoke rising to the port in the roof. Louvers were developed throughout the Middle Ages to allow the roof vents to be coated so rain and snow would not enter.
Additionally during the Middle Ages, smoke canopies were devised to prevent smoke from spreading through a room and vent it out through a ceiling or wall. These can be put against rock walls, rather than taking up the center of the room, and this allowed smaller rooms to be warmed.Chimneys were devised in northern Europe in the 11th or 12th centuries and largely fixed the issue of fumes, more reliably venting smoke out. They made it feasible to provide the fireplace a draft, and made it possible to put fireplaces in multiple rooms in buildings handily. They did not come into general use immediately, however, since they were more expensive to build and maintain.The 18th century saw two important developments in the history of fireplaces. Benjamin Franklin developed a convection chamber for the fireplace that greatly improved the efficacy of fireplaces and wood stoves. He also improved the airflow by pulling air from a cellar and venting out a lengthier place at the top. In the later 18th century, Count Rumford designed a fireplace using a tall, shallow firebox that was better at drawing up the smoke and from the construction. The shallow design also improved greatly the amount of radiant heat projected to the room. Rumford's design is the foundation for modern kitchens.

On the exterior there is frequently a corbeled brick crown, in which the casting courses of brick function as a drip course to keep rainwater from running down the exterior walls. A hood, cap, or shroud serves to keep rainwater from the exterior of the chimney; rain in the chimney is a far larger problem in chimneys lined with impervious flue tiles or metal liners than with the standard masonry chimney, which divides up all but the most violent rain. Some chimneys have a spark arrestor integrated into the cap or crown.

Some fireplace components include a blower that transfers more of the fireplace's heat to the air via convection, leading to a more evenly heated space and a lower heating load. Fireplace efficiency can also be increased with the use of a fireback, a sheet of metal which sits behind the fire and reflects heat back into the room. Firebacks are traditionally produced from cast iron, but are also made from stainless steel. Efficiency is a complex notion although with open hearth fireplaces. Most efficiency tests consider just the effect of heating of the atmosphere. An open fireplace isn't, and never was, designed to warm the atmosphere. A fireplace with a fireback is a radiant heater, and has done so as the 15th century. The ideal method to gauge the output of a fireplace is if you notice you are turning the thermostat up or down.
Most elderly fireplaces have a comparatively low efficiency rating. Standard, contemporary, weatherproof masonry fireplaces still possess an efficiency rating of 80% (legal minimum necessity for example in Salzburg/Austria). To improve efficiency, fireplaces may also be modified by adding special heavy fireboxes developed to burn cleaner and can reach efficiencies as large as 80% in heating the air. These altered fireplaces are often equipped with a large fire window, enabling an efficient heating process in two stages. During the first stage the first heat is provided through a large glass window while the flame is burning. During this time period the construction, built of refractory bricks, absorbs the heat. This heat is then evenly radiated for many hours during the next phase. Masonry fireplaces without a glass fire window only offer heat radiated from the surface.
